Don't like it? well...

RoyalScion posted:

I was never really sure how much attacker is worth vs raising the stat; since attacker is so expensive (2k PP) you can pay for 100 CQB/RNG stat upgrade.

The way damage is calculated in SRW it's 2 points In an offensive stat to up damage by 1%.

Dr Pepper posted:

The way damage is calculated in SRW it's 2 points In an offensive stat to up damage by 1%.

For some reason I've been thinking it was every 4 points, so 20 got you 5% more damage. No idea why.

So +40 points gets you 20% more damage. Which is 800 points for one stat, compared to Attacker which is 2000 points for both but not active until 130 Will. That makes Attacker pretty trash until you are at maxed stats I guess?
